SENATORS CAROL MOSELEY-BRAUN, Democrat, of , IL; born August 16, 1947 in Chicago; J.D., Law School, 1972; in the U.S. Attorney's Office for three years; Illinois House of Representatives, 1978±87; first woman and first African-American to serve as assistant majority leader of the Illinois House; elected as Cook County Recorder of Deeds, 1987±92: first woman and first African-American to hold executive office in Cook County; one child; elected to the U.S. Senate, November 3, 1992, for the six-year term begin- ning January 3, 1993; committees: Banking, Housing and Urban Affairs; Finance; Special Com- mittee on Aging. * * * RICHARD J. DURBIN, Democrat, of Springfield, IL; born in East St. Louis, IL, November 21, 1944, son of William and Ann Durbin; graduated, Assumption High School, East St. Louis; B.S., foreign service and economics, Georgetown University, Washington, DC, 1966; J.D., Georgetown University Law Center, 1969; attorney, admitted to the Illinois bar in 1969 and began practice in Springfield; legal counsel to Lieutenant Governor , 1969±72; legal counsel to Illinois Senate Judiciary Committee, 1972±82; parliamentarian, Illinois Senate, 1969± 82; president, New Members Democratic Caucus, 98th Congress; associate professor of medical humanities, Southern Illinois University School of Medicine, Springfield; married the former Loretta Schaefer, 1967; three children: Christine, Paul, and Jennifer; committees: Budget, Gov- ernmental Affairs, Judiciary; subcommittees: Administrative Oversight and the Courts; Immigra- tion; Technology, Terrorism and Government Information; elected to the 98th Congress, No- vember 2, 1982; reelected to each succeeding Congress; elected to the U.S. Senate, November 1996. JESSE L. JACKSON, JR., Democrat, of Chicago, IL; born in Greenville, SC, March 11, 1965; B.S., business management, magna cum laude, North Carolina A&T State University, 1987; M.A., Chicago Theological Seminary, 1989; J.D., University of Illinois College of Law, 1993; member, Congressional Black Caucus, Congressional Progressive Caucus; elected sec- retary of the Democratic National Committee's Black Caucus; national field director, National Rainbow Coalition, 1993±95; member, Rainbow/Push Action Network; married to the former Sandra Lee Stevens; committees: Banking and Financial Services, Small Business; elected to the 105th Congress.
